一句话引发的血案:当《迷你世界》玩家开始折腾云服务器
2026年的夏天,我的朋友圈被一个小学生刷屏了一一他爸花了三千块买了个“专属《迷你世界》云服务器”,结果连登都登不上去。后来一问,那家伙直接用了华为云最便宜的轻量应用服务器,却不知道还要配内网穿透和代理。这让我想起去年帮一个做手游棋牌的朋友调服务器,对方死活搞不定外网访问Tomcat,最后发现是安全组规则没加。这些看似不相干的案例,其实都指向同一个问题:服务器采购不是买白菜,尤其是当你既要跑游戏,又要上机柜,还得跨过各种网络障碍的时候。
《迷你世界》的云端生存法则:为什么便宜货不香了?
如果你还在用99包年的轻量服务器跑《迷你世界》,我劝你趁早放弃。今年4月,腾讯云和阿里云都更新了《游戏云服务白皮书》,里面明确指出:低延迟和稳定的吞吐量才是游戏服务器的生命线。轻量服务器虽然便宜,但它的I/O性能和网络带宽在多人同时在线时就是灾难。我见过一个真实案例,某《迷你世界》小服主用2核4G的轻量服务器,20个人在线就开始卡顿,最后换成了ECS的通用型实例才解决。但注意,别被云厂商的“游戏专用”标签忽悠了,你真正需要关注的是内网带宽和突发性能。如果预算有限,可以考虑竞价实例,但前提是你得做好掉线的应急预案一一游戏数据丢了,玩家会直接弃坑。
买《迷你世界》云服务器时最容易踩的坑
- 买了服务器却不会配:很多新手直接装了个Windows Server就以为万事大吉,结果外网连不上。你至少得搞清楚安全组、端口转发和域名解析这三件事。
- 忽视网络延迟:如果你的服务器在华北,而玩家都在华南,延迟高到爆。建议用Anycast加速或者选多地域部署,虽然有成本,但游戏体验比什么都重要。
- 不备份数据:2025年有个热闻,某《迷你世界》大服因硬盘故障数据全丢,服主直接跑路。我现在都养成习惯,每12小时自动快照一次,多花点钱买个心安。
华为云与代理服务器:一个被忽略的加速神器
说到华为云,很多人只知道它做政企客户,但其实它的代理服务器方案在游戏圈里很有口碑。特别是当你需要在公网环境中隐藏真实服务器IP、或者做流量分发时,华为云的弹性负载均衡(ELB)配合NAT网关简直就是黄金组合。我去年帮一个客户配置过:他手里有3台ECS,要对外暴露同一个服务,又不想让Direct IP暴露。方法很简单,先建一个私有的VPC,把ECS全塞进去,然后在VPC的边界放一个NAT实例,只把必要的端口过一下。注意,华为云的NAT网关支持端口段映射,这是很多其他云平台没有的功能,对游戏服特别实用。
但等等,你以为这就完了吗?真正的坑在后面:NAT网关自身也有瓶颈。2025年有个电商公司的案例,他们把所有流量都压在一个NAT网关上,结果双十一当天网关挂了,整个服务瘫痪。所以,如果你的预期并发超过5000连接,强烈建议上ELB+多个NAT网关的架构。
2U机柜的真相:你家的电表可能扛不住
聊完云服务器,再说说物理机。最近有个朋友问我:"我买了台2U的服务器,放在家里开棋牌房,行不行?"我差点没笑出声。2U机柜的功耗是实打实的,哪怕是最低配的Xeon处理器加上8块硬盘,满载功耗也在400W以上。按工业用电0.8元/度算,一天就是7.68元,一年2800多,这还不算空调降温的成本。而且家庭电路普遍只有10A,跳闸是迟早的事。
但2U机柜最大的问题不是电费,而是散热。我2019年第一次在家跑服务器时,买了个24盘位的高密服务器,开机半小时整屋温度升了3度,老婆差点让我睡阳台。如果你一定要上机柜,我建议你别买二手洋垃圾,尤其是那种翻新过的服务器主板,不稳定不说,坏了零件都买不到。选择正规渠道的华为、超微或者戴尔的定制方案,哪怕贵一倍,但运维成本低很多。还有,千万别忽略机柜深度,很多家用机柜深度只有600mm,而标准2U服务器深度都在700mm以上,装进去门都关不上。
选2U还是1U?老司机的经验之谈
很多人纠结2U还是1U,我直接给结论:如果你的业务需要高扩展性(比如后面要加显卡、扩容硬盘),2U是唯一选择。1U虽然省空间,但散热差、扩展性差,而且噪音巨大。我见过一个IDC机房,老款的1U服务器风扇转速高达15000rpm,跟直升机似的。现在新出的3.5英寸硬盘2U服务器,比如戴尔R750xs2,静音处理做得很好,虽然贵点,但值。
手游棋牌服务器:站在灰色的边缘跳舞
棋牌游戏是个灰色地带,说它合法吧,很多平台都有变相赌博嫌疑;说它违法吧,正规的棋牌游戏确实有市场。我做过几个棋牌项目,每次客户都问我同一个问题:"服务器放国内还是海外?"我的答案始终是:看你做什么模式。
如果是纯休闲(不涉及虚拟货币兑换),国内服务器完全没问题,阿里云、腾讯云都能用。但如果是那种可以提现的“金币”游戏,我劝你趁早打消在国内备案的念头。2025年国家网信办和公安部联合发布了《网络游戏币管理办法》,明文禁止游戏币反向兑换法定货币。你敢用国内服务器搞这个,三天内就会被封。
海外服务器也有坑。首选香港或者新加坡,因为延迟低。但香港服务器带宽贵得要死,1Mbps光速专线一个月能花掉你一部iPhone。而且,很多海外机房对棋牌游戏有歧视政策,比如AWS日本突然封禁所有棋牌类实例。所以多机房冗余是必要的:主站放新加坡,备用站放日本或美国西海岸,用Anycast做智能调度。
技术层面,我见过最蠢的做法是用一个Tomcat单机扛所有并发。棋牌游戏需要高频的实时通信,Tomcat默认的线程池根本不够,卡顿到飞起。必须用Netty或者WebSocket做底层框架,Tomcat只负责静态资源和REST API。还有数据库,别用MySQL默认的InnoDB,要用MySQL Cluster或者TiDB,不然高并发时写冲突会把你整崩溃。
外网访问Tomcat:一个安全组就能解决的问题
说到Tomcat,这是很多新手噩梦。明明在本地跑得好好的,一上线就访问不了。我总结一下排查流程:
- 安全组/防火墙:检查云平台的安全组有没有放行8080端口,系统防火墙有没有add规则的命令。
- Tomcat配置:确保server.xm中Connector的address="0.0.0.0",别改成127.0.0.1。
- Nginx反代:不要直接暴露Tomcat,用Nginx做一层反向代理,还能顺便做负载均衡。比如配置一个location /的proxy_pass。
- 域名解析:最好用域名,别用IP裸奔,否则会被嗅探工具自动扫描。
但有一个点容易被忽视:NAT和公网IP不匹配。如果你的服务器通过NAT上网,Tomcat监控的是内网IP,但外网访问时需要映射公网IP。很多云平台会提供弹性公网IP直接绑定,但如果你自己搭的NAT,需要手动配置端口映射,而且要注意长度,超过64K的端口段容易被截断。
2025年底发生了一个搞笑的事:某大厂技术部老大,调了三天外网访问,最后发现Tomcat的server.xm里默认绑定了localhost。这种低级错误每天都会发生。所以,先格式化一下脑子:外网能访问的本质是从外网发起一个TCP连接,到达服务器监听的那个端口。
未来的服务器选型:当云原生撞上游戏场景
2026年已经过半,我觉得服务器选型会越来越向混合架构靠拢: 核心游戏逻辑放在裸金属服务器上保证性能,而弹性逻辑(比如匹配队列、聊天服务)走容器化部署在K8s里。比如华为云的CloudBox,提供本地部署的云基础设施,延迟比纯公有云低一半。但代价是贵,小团队根本用不起。
对于预算有限的团队,我的建议是:别信厂商的PPT。什么“一键部署”、“智能运维”,真正用起来全是坑。自己动手搭建一套CI/CD流水线,学会压测、监控、日志分析,比买任何云服务的增值功能都管用。
结语
从《迷你世界》的云服务器选择到棋牌游戏的海外部署,再到Tomcat的外网访问,你会发现所有问题最后都归于三个字:基本功。网络知识、系统配置、安全策略,这些看似基础的东西,恰恰是每个项目成败的关键。2026年了,别再指望花钱就能摆平一切技术问题,自己动手,丰衣足食。